深入解析导航条源码:构建个性化网站导航的秘籍
随着互联网的不断发展,网站已经成为人们获取信息、交流互动的重要平台。一个清晰、美观、实用的导航条对于提升用户体验至关重要。本文将深入解析导航条源码,帮助您了解其构成原理,掌握构建个性化网站导航的技巧。
一、导航条源码概述
导航条源码通常由HTML、CSS和JavaScript三种语言编写而成。HTML负责构建导航条的结构,CSS负责美化导航条的外观,JavaScript则用于实现导航条的功能。
1.HTML:HTML代码负责定义导航条的标签、属性和内容。常见的导航条标签有<nav>
、<ul>
、<li>
等。
2.CSS:CSS代码用于美化导航条,包括颜色、字体、间距、对齐方式等。通过CSS样式,可以使导航条更具视觉吸引力。
3.JavaScript:JavaScript代码负责实现导航条的功能,如点击事件、下拉菜单、搜索框等。
二、导航条源码结构分析
以下是一个简单的导航条源码示例:
html
<nav>
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于我们</a></li>
<li><a href="#">产品中心</a>
<ul>
<li><a href="#">产品A</a></li>
<li><a href="#">产品B</a></li>
<li><a href="#">产品C</a></li>
</ul>
</li>
<li><a href="#">联系我们</a></li>
</ul>
</nav>
1.<nav>
标签:定义导航区域。
2.<ul>
标签:无序列表,用于嵌套多个导航项。
3.<li>
标签:列表项,包含一个导航链接。
4.<a>
标签:超链接,用于指向不同的页面。
5.嵌套的<ul>
和<li>
标签:用于创建下拉菜单。
三、导航条源码美化技巧
1.颜色搭配:合理运用颜色搭配,使导航条更具视觉吸引力。例如,使用深色背景搭配浅色文字,或者使用渐变色等。
2.字体选择:选择易于阅读的字体,如微软雅黑、Arial等。同时,注意字体大小和行距,确保导航条易于浏览。
3.间距设置:合理设置导航条中各个元素之间的间距,使导航条布局更加紧凑。
4.对齐方式:根据页面布局,选择合适的对齐方式,如水平居中、左对齐等。
5.响应式设计:使用媒体查询(Media Queries)实现响应式设计,使导航条在不同设备上显示效果一致。
四、导航条源码功能实现
1.点击事件:为导航链接添加点击事件,实现页面跳转。
2.下拉菜单:使用JavaScript实现下拉菜单的展开与收起。
3.搜索框:为导航条添加搜索框,方便用户快速查找信息。
4.导航动画:使用CSS3动画,使导航条具有更好的交互体验。
五、总结
本文深入解析了导航条源码,从结构到美化技巧,再到功能实现,为您提供了构建个性化网站导航的秘籍。掌握这些技巧,相信您能打造出既美观又实用的导航条,为网站的用户体验加分。